Soil minerals are divided into three size classes — clay, silt, … WebThe fourth property of soil is its pH, which refers to the acidity or alkalinity of the soil. Soil pH is measured on a scale from 0 to 14, with 7 being neutral. Soils with a pH below 7 are considered acidic, while soils with a pH above 7 are considered alkaline. Soil pH is important because it affects the availability of nutrients to plants.
